考勤管理系統(tǒng)web項(xiàng)目
隨著現(xiàn)代企業(yè)越來越注重員工的考勤管理,考勤管理系統(tǒng)web項(xiàng)目成為了企業(yè)管理中不可或缺的一部分。一個(gè)高效的考勤管理系統(tǒng)可以幫助企業(yè)更好地管理員工,減少考勤錯(cuò)誤和漏報(bào),提高員工工作效率和公司運(yùn)營(yíng)效率。本文將介紹一個(gè)考勤管理系統(tǒng)web項(xiàng)目的設(shè)計(jì)與實(shí)現(xiàn)。
一、項(xiàng)目概述
考勤管理系統(tǒng)web項(xiàng)目是一個(gè)基于Web的考勤管理系統(tǒng),可以幫助企業(yè)管理員實(shí)時(shí)查看員工的出勤情況,統(tǒng)計(jì)員工的考勤記錄,并提供相應(yīng)的考勤報(bào)表和數(shù)據(jù)分析功能。該系統(tǒng)包括以下模塊:
1. 用戶管理模塊:用于管理員對(duì)用戶進(jìn)行注冊(cè)、登錄、修改密碼等操作。
2. 員工管理模塊:用于管理員對(duì)員工進(jìn)行添加、修改、刪除等操作,包括員工基本信息、出勤記錄、請(qǐng)假記錄等。
3. 考勤報(bào)表模塊:用于管理員生成各種考勤報(bào)表,包括出勤報(bào)表、請(qǐng)假報(bào)表、遲到早退報(bào)表等。
4. 數(shù)據(jù)分析模塊:用于管理員對(duì)考勤數(shù)據(jù)進(jìn)行分析,包括員工出勤情況的分析、請(qǐng)假情況的分析等。
二、系統(tǒng)架構(gòu)設(shè)計(jì)
考勤管理系統(tǒng)web項(xiàng)目采用前后端分離架構(gòu),前端采用Vue.js框架,后端采用Node.js框架,使用Spring Boot作為開發(fā)框架。具體架構(gòu)如下:
1. 用戶管理模塊
用戶管理模塊包括用戶注冊(cè)、登錄、修改密碼、刪除用戶等操作。管理員可以在前端頁面上進(jìn)行操作,也可以通過API接口進(jìn)行調(diào)用。
2. 員工管理模塊
員工管理模塊包括員工基本信息、出勤記錄、請(qǐng)假記錄等。管理員可以在前端頁面上進(jìn)行操作,也可以通過API接口進(jìn)行調(diào)用。
3. 考勤報(bào)表模塊
考勤報(bào)表模塊包括各種考勤報(bào)表,管理員可以在前端頁面上進(jìn)行操作,也可以通過API接口進(jìn)行調(diào)用。
4. 數(shù)據(jù)分析模塊
數(shù)據(jù)分析模塊包括員工出勤情況的分析、請(qǐng)假情況的分析等,管理員可以在前端頁面上進(jìn)行操作,也可以通過API接口進(jìn)行調(diào)用。
三、系統(tǒng)功能設(shè)計(jì)
考勤管理系統(tǒng)web項(xiàng)目主要具有以下功能:
1. 用戶管理:包括用戶注冊(cè)、登錄、修改密碼、刪除用戶等操作。
2. 員工管理:包括員工基本信息、出勤記錄、請(qǐng)假記錄等。
3. 考勤報(bào)表:包括各種考勤報(bào)表,如出勤報(bào)表、請(qǐng)假報(bào)表、遲到早退報(bào)表等。
4. 數(shù)據(jù)分析:包括員工出勤情況的分析、請(qǐng)假情況的分析等。
四、系統(tǒng)實(shí)現(xiàn)
考勤管理系統(tǒng)web項(xiàng)目的實(shí)現(xiàn)主要涉及以下幾個(gè)方面:
1. 前端頁面設(shè)計(jì):使用Vue.js框架進(jìn)行前端頁面設(shè)計(jì),使用Bootstrap框架進(jìn)行前端樣式設(shè)計(jì)。
2. 后端開發(fā):使用Spring Boot框架進(jìn)行后端開發(fā),使用MyBatis框架進(jìn)行數(shù)據(jù)庫(kù)訪問。
3. API接口設(shè)計(jì):設(shè)計(jì)API接口,實(shí)現(xiàn)用戶管理、員工管理、考勤報(bào)表、數(shù)據(jù)分析等功能。
4. 數(shù)據(jù)庫(kù)設(shè)計(jì):設(shè)計(jì)數(shù)據(jù)庫(kù)表結(jié)構(gòu),實(shí)現(xiàn)數(shù)據(jù)存儲(chǔ)。
5. 系統(tǒng)測(cè)試:進(jìn)行系統(tǒng)測(cè)試,包括功能測(cè)試、性能測(cè)試、安全測(cè)試等。
五、總結(jié)
考勤管理系統(tǒng)web項(xiàng)目是一個(gè)高效、實(shí)用的考勤管理系統(tǒng),可以幫助企業(yè)更好地管理員工,減少考勤錯(cuò)誤和漏報(bào),提高員工工作效率和公司運(yùn)營(yíng)效率。通過本文的介紹,我們可以看到該系統(tǒng)的實(shí)現(xiàn)需要考慮多方面的因素,包括前端頁面設(shè)計(jì)、后端開發(fā)、API接口設(shè)計(jì)、數(shù)據(jù)庫(kù)設(shè)計(jì)以及系統(tǒng)測(cè)試等,以確保系統(tǒng)的高效性和穩(wěn)定性。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請(qǐng)發(fā)送郵件至 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。